WebSep 9, 2024 · Pectin is a soluble fiber best known for its ability to improve digestive issues such as diarrhea, vomiting, and constipation. Research suggests it may also help with … WebJul 27, 2024 · Pectin is a soluble fiber, which means it dissolves and forms a gel when mixed with water and is almost totally broken down by the bacteria in your digestive tract. Because of this, it helps slow the emptying of the stomach, which may lead to less of an increase in blood sugar after eating.

WebThe influence of steaming treatment on the soluble dietary fiber (SDF) of sweet potato was investigated. The SDF content increased from 2.21 to 4.04 g/100 g (in dry basis) during 20 min of steaming. The microcosmic morphology of the fractured cell wall indicated the release of SDF components during steaming. Pectin is composed of complex polysaccharides that are present in the primary cell walls of a plant, and are abundant in the green parts of terrestrial plants. Pectin is the principal component of the middle lamella, where it binds cells. Pectin is deposited by exocytosis into the cell wall via vesicles produced in the Golgi apparatus. The amount, structure and chemical composition of pectin is different among plants, within a plant over time, and in various parts of a plant.
